This project is a main controller board built for a desktop pick-and-place (PnP) machine. The three cores — STM32H745XIH6 (MCU), XC7A35T-2CSG325C (FPGA), and V851S (MPU) — are locked in and work together. Expansion I/O so far: PCIe 2.1 ×2 (in a PCIe ×4 slot, wired to the FPGA) and a microSD card slot. Everything else is still TBD.
